    Hi SilvioL. Please quit Parallels Desktop now. Then, open Terminal (from the Finder menu, navigate to Go -> Utilities -> Terminal), execute the command --- prlsrvctl activate-license-online --- inside the Terminal window, wait till the operation completes, close Terminal and re-attempt the activation.

    my iMac had hardware problems and got a new Logic-Board. In the process to identify the issue i had to reset the iMac to factory defaults, so that after replacing the logic-board i reinstalled my iMac using a Time-Machine-Backup. When i try to start parallels now, it says that the testperiod has ended and i shall activate it.
    After i enter the activation-key and pressing activate i popup appears saying "The license is already in use. Hoe do you want to activate Parallels on this Mac" whith the choices "activate on this mac", "cancel" and "purchase license".
    After pressing "activate on this Mac" another popup appears containing "Failed to activate the license: Unable to confirm the product license. You have reached the maximum number of activations available for your activation key (http://www.parallels.com/eula). Please purchase a new product license."
    executing "prlsrvctl activate-license-online" in a terminal returns "Failed to activate the license: Unable to confirm the product license. Trial activations cannot be confirmed. Please activate the product with a full key."

    Can you please reset my license key so that i can reactivate parallels (Parallels Desktop 11)?
